Since the OP didn't specify which rev of atv ... I will assume atv 2 or atv 3. That said imo this was one huge advantage of the atv 1. Internal storage. I use my atv 1 up at my cabin where we don't even have internet access etc. Works a treat. load up 150 GB of movies, stick it in a duffle bag and plug it in when I get there. Fantastic.
